Several other large airports saw a tremendous amount of growth before the pandemic including Boston, Los Angeles, and Seattle/Tacoma. Now Austin is on that list and is near the top.
Many large businesses like Amazon and Google have put offices and campuses in the greater Austin metropolitan area which has caused airlines like Delta and American to start offering more routes outside of their usual “hub to spoke” ones.
On top of this, airlines like Spirit entered the market in 2019 and now serve over a dozen destinations from the city.
JetBlue also recently began flying point-to-point flights from the city including Cancún, San Francisco, and Raleigh/Durham.
